Legana suburb profile
Legana is a rapidly growing suburb located in Tasmania's picturesque Tamar Valley, approximately 12km north of Launceston. Known for its scenic landscapes and semi-rural charm, Legana offers a peaceful lifestyle with the convenience of nearby urban amenities. The suburb features a mix of modern housing developments and established homes, catering to families and retirees alike. With its expanding shopping precinct, local schools, and recreational facilities, Legana is becoming an increasingly popular choice for those seeking a balance between country living and city access. Its proximity to the Tamar River adds to its appeal, offering opportunities for outdoor activities and relaxation.

Legana demographics
Legana, a suburb located in Tasmania, offers a serene lifestyle with its picturesque landscapes and close-knit community. With a population of 4,719, it provides a peaceful environment that is ideal for families and retirees. The median age of 41 indicates a mature community, with many residents enjoying the balance of tranquility and convenience that Legana offers.
The suburb is characterized by a strong sense of family, with 43.2% of households being couple families with children and 43.9% being couple families without children. This balance reflects Legana's appeal to both growing families and those who prefer a quieter lifestyle. The presence of one-parent families at 12% also highlights the suburb's supportive community environment.
In terms of property ownership, Legana shows a high level of stability, with 40.9% of homes owned outright and 43.1% owned with a mortgage. This indicates a strong sense of investment in the area, with many residents choosing to settle down long-term. The rental market is relatively small, with only 16% of properties being rented, which further underscores the suburb's appeal to homeowners.
